Title | AccELLerate 3.2: Ideas on Assessment for EL Students |
Body | NCELA is pleased to announce the publication of a new edition of AccELLerate! Assessment of English learners continues to attract much attention from educators throughout the U.S. , and the articles in the new issue emphasize various factors that should be considered when designing and implementing ELP and content-area assessments.
